Which cryptocurrencies can be used as collateral for lending bitcoin?
I would like to know which cryptocurrencies can be used as collateral for lending bitcoin. Can you provide a list of cryptocurrencies that are commonly accepted as collateral for borrowing bitcoin?
3 answers
- Essilfie Prince BondzieFeb 14, 2025 · a year agoSure! When it comes to using cryptocurrencies as collateral for lending bitcoin, there are several options available. Some of the commonly accepted cryptocurrencies include Ethereum (ETH), Ripple (XRP), Litecoin (LTC), and Bitcoin Cash (BCH). These cryptocurrencies have established themselves as reliable and widely accepted in the lending market. However, it's important to note that the acceptance of collateral may vary depending on the lending platform or exchange you choose. It's always a good idea to check the specific requirements and policies of the platform you plan to use.
